Alvarez signs for Atletico Madrid

Atletico Madrid have completed the deal for Argentine striker Julian Alvarez, coming from Manchester City during the current summer transfer period.

The Argentine international arrived in the Spanish capital “Madrid” yesterday, Sunday, to complete the procedures for his transfer to the Rojiblancos.

According to Italian journalist Fabrizio Romano, Alvarez signed his transfer contracts to the Madrid club today, Monday, after successfully passing the medical examinations.

He explained that the deal was not affected by the failure of Samu Omorodion’s transfer to Chelsea in the past hours.

Alvarez will become the most expensive sale in Manchester City’s history, worth 95 million euros, including 20 million as additional incentives.

The deal is expected to be officially announced within the next few hours, so that Alvarez will become a player in the ranks of Atletico Madrid.

It is worth noting that the 24-year-old had previously expressed his desire to have a greater role with Man City due to his marginalization in major matches, according to him, before he waved the idea of ​​leaving.
